PDP Reinstates Senator Samuel Anyanwu as National Secretary - The Alternative News



The National Executive Committee (NEC) of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) has officially reaffirmed Senator Samuel Anyanwu as the party’s National Secretary. The announcement was made on Monday by the Acting National Chairman, Umar Damagum, following a high-level NEC meeting at the party's headquarters in Abuja.


Senator Anyanwu, known as a political ally of FCT Minister Nyesom Wike, had been at the center of internal leadership tensions within the PDP. However, Damagum emphasized that the NEC’s decision represents the final stance of the party’s top decision-making body.


In a show of unity, Bauchi State Governor Bala Mohammed declared an end to internal wrangling, describing the resolution as a "miracle of the PDP." He stressed that the National Working Committee (NWC) had reconciled all internal disputes and expressed confidence in the party’s leadership.


> “The NWC has collapsed all differences... We are solidly behind this NWC and governors,” said Mohammed, dismissing the need for parallel stakeholder meetings.



In addition, the PDP has scheduled its 101st NEC meeting for July 23, aimed at concluding arrangements for the party’s forthcoming national convention.
